禁用Internet Explorer 8开发人员工具的自动启动

时间:2012-03-16 12:48:39

标签: asp.net internet-explorer

每次启动IE8 32bit的新实例时,开发人员工具都会自动打开。如何禁用它并保持F12功能?

我尝试搜索并删除名为IEDevTools的所有注册表项(包括HKCU,HKLM,64位和32位注册表)。我还尝试在HKCU下的单个位置添加一个名为Disabled,值为1的DWORD,它由IE启动重新创建。

这些都没有帮助。这是一个Windows 7 64位系统,IE8和IE9之间有多次升级和降级,还有Chrome和Firefox。 (我之前看过Chrome设置和IE设置之间的互动,但我很难想象这里有一个。)

People who just want to put F12 to another use, which is not my case, please find your help here.

2 个答案:

答案 0 :(得分:9)

嗯,在我的情况下,以下程序可以解决问题:

  1. 按窗口右上角的小按钮固定开发人员工具窗口。
  2. 单击停靠工具区域右上角的关闭按钮,关闭开发人员工具。
  3. 现在,当您打开IE8的新实例/新选项卡时,工具不再出现了。当工具处于活动状态并取消固定时(在单独的窗口中)关闭IE8实例时,它们似乎会保持打开状态。

    希望这有效。

答案 1 :(得分:0)

我没有找出原因,但这就是我如何克服这个问题,以防任何人想知道:IE8 64bit在同一系统上工作没有问题。

(下一步我不得不继续使用IE9,因为IE8 64bit与SharePoint不兼容。在最后几个IE浏览器之后,我还需要使用另一个步骤才能消失。)